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/232.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Android Buildozer包可用于安装或更新错误_Android_Ubuntu_Python 3.x - Fatal编程技术网

Android Buildozer包可用于安装或更新错误

Android Buildozer包可用于安装或更新错误,android,ubuntu,python-3.x,Android,Ubuntu,Python 3.x,这是我在构建Android应用程序时得到的显示。请帮忙 可用于安装或更新的软件包:3 id: 1 or "tools" Type: Tool Desc: Android SDK Tools, revision 22.6.2 ---------- id: 2 or "platform-tools" Type: PlatformTool Desc: Android SDK Platform-tools, revision 19.0.1 ---------- i

这是我在构建Android应用程序时得到的显示。请帮忙

可用于安装或更新的软件包:3

id: 1 or "tools"
     Type: Tool
     Desc: Android SDK Tools, revision 22.6.2
----------
id: 2 or "platform-tools"
     Type: PlatformTool
     Desc: Android SDK Platform-tools, revision 19.0.1
----------
id: 3 or "addon-google_gdk-google-19"
     Type: Addon
     Desc: Glass Development Kit Preview, Android API 19, revision 8
           By Google Inc.
           Preview of the Glass Development Kit
           Requires SDK Platform Android API 19
回溯(最近一次呼叫最后一次):

文件“/usr/local/bin/buildozer”,第9行,在
加载入口点('buildozer==0.16-dev','console\u scripts','buildozer')()
文件“/usr/local/lib/python3.4/dist-packages/buildozer-0.16dev-py3.4.egg/buildozer/scripts/client.py”,第13行,主文件
Buildozer().run_命令(sys.argv[1:])
文件“/usr/local/lib/python3.4/dist packages/buildozer-0.16_dev-py3.4.egg/buildozer/_init__.py”,第959行,在run_命令中
self.target.run_命令(args)
文件“/usr/local/lib/python3.4/dist packages/buildozer-0.16_dev-py3.4.egg/buildozer/target.py”,第85行,在run_命令中
func(args)
cmd_debug中的文件“/usr/local/lib/python3.4/dist packages/buildozer-0.16_dev-py3.4.egg/buildozer/target.py”,第95行
self.buildozer.prepare\u for\u build()
文件“/usr/local/lib/python3.4/dist packages/buildozer-0.16\u dev-py3.4.egg/buildozer/\uuuuuuuu init\uuuuuuuuu.py”,第157行,准备构建
self.target.install_platform()
文件“/usr/local/lib/python3.4/dist packages/buildozer-0.16_dev-py3.4.egg/buildozer/targets/android.py”,第383行,安装平台中
self.\u安装\u android\u软件包()
文件“/usr/local/lib/python3.4/dist packages/buildozer-0.16_dev-py3.4.egg/buildozer/targets/android.py”,第339行,安卓安装软件包
self.\u android\u update\u sdk(“工具,平台工具”)
文件“/usr/local/lib/python3.4/dist packages/buildozer-0.16_dev-py3.4.egg/buildozer/targets/android.py”,第303行,在android更新sdk中
从buildozer.libs.pexpect导入EOF
文件“/usr/local/lib/python3.4/dist packages/buildozer-0.16_dev-py3.4.egg/buildozer/libs/pexpect.py”,第81行
除此之外,e:
^
SyntaxError:无效语法

python3不支持除Foo、bar之外的
,只支持除Foo as bar之外的
。因此,
buildozer
似乎包含一个与Python 3不兼容的库


最好联系buildozer的开发人员——这对您和该工具都会比在SO上发布有关它的信息更有帮助。

我也遇到了同样的麻烦。实际上buildozer似乎做了更新,只是没有说它做了


等一下:)

我在2.7上,我也遇到了这个问题。我想我可以在等待的时候用谷歌搜索一下,因为我怀疑我必须这么做。
File "/usr/local/bin/buildozer", line 9, in <module>
    load_entry_point('buildozer==0.16-dev', 'console_scripts', 'buildozer')()
  File "/usr/local/lib/python3.4/dist-packages/buildozer-0.16_dev-py3.4.egg/buildozer/scripts/client.py", line 13, in main
    Buildozer().run_command(sys.argv[1:])
  File "/usr/local/lib/python3.4/dist-packages/buildozer-0.16_dev-py3.4.egg/buildozer/__init__.py", line 959, in run_command
    self.target.run_commands(args)
  File "/usr/local/lib/python3.4/dist-packages/buildozer-0.16_dev-py3.4.egg/buildozer/target.py", line 85, in run_commands
    func(args)
  File "/usr/local/lib/python3.4/dist-packages/buildozer-0.16_dev-py3.4.egg/buildozer/target.py", line 95, in cmd_debug
    self.buildozer.prepare_for_build()
  File "/usr/local/lib/python3.4/dist-packages/buildozer-0.16_dev-py3.4.egg/buildozer/__init__.py", line 157, in prepare_for_build
    self.target.install_platform()
  File "/usr/local/lib/python3.4/dist-packages/buildozer-0.16_dev-py3.4.egg/buildozer/targets/android.py", line 383, in install_platform
    self._install_android_packages()
  File "/usr/local/lib/python3.4/dist-packages/buildozer-0.16_dev-py3.4.egg/buildozer/targets/android.py", line 339, in _install_android_packages
    self._android_update_sdk('tools,platform-tools')
  File "/usr/local/lib/python3.4/dist-packages/buildozer-0.16_dev-py3.4.egg/buildozer/targets/android.py", line 303, in _android_update_sdk
    from buildozer.libs.pexpect import EOF
  File "/usr/local/lib/python3.4/dist-packages/buildozer-0.16_dev-py3.4.egg/buildozer/libs/pexpect.py", line 81
    except ImportError, e:
                      ^
SyntaxError: invalid syntax